Special Mentoring Awards
Application Deadline: January 11

This award does not provide scholarship monies to
the recipient. Rather, it provides six awardees with a mentor each
for one year and with $1,000 networking funds that are set-aside
for networking activities. It is offered when: 1) students have
finished all of their Ph.D. course work and are preparing for exams
or, 2) students have been awarded a stipend which will be withdrawn
or diminished if the student receives other funds.
Goals
- Help students pass their exams by providing them each with a
mentor that will aide them through the process.
- Keep awardees connected with the HTI community and its benefits.
As part of the networking strategy, the Special Mentoring
Awardees will be required to attend the Summer Workshop. They will
receive a subscription to Apuntes and The Journal of Hispanic/Latino
Theology and monies to apply for memberships to either AETH or ACHTUS.
Other Criteria
Applicants must be citizens of the United States of
America or Canada, or Legal Immigrants (Aliens admitted in the country as lawful
permanent residents). Please be advised that Student Visa is considered
a nonimmigrant visa. If you need additional information you can
visit the US Citizenship and Immigration Services webpage at http://www.uscis.gov/graphics/services/residency/index.htm, or Citizenship and Immigration Canada http://www.cic.gc.ca.
Applicants must be in a school accredited by an agency
recognized by the Council for Higher Education Accreditation, http://www.chea.org.
